【ARP攻击解决方法】在当今网络环境中,ARP(地址解析协议)攻击已经成为威胁网络安全的重要因素之一。ARP攻击通常通过伪造ARP报文,将恶意设备的MAC地址与合法IP地址绑定,从而实现中间人攻击、数据窃取或网络中断等目的。为了有效应对这一问题,企业和个人用户需要了解并采取相应的防范和解决措施。
首先,了解ARP攻击的基本原理是解决问题的第一步。ARP协议的作用是将IP地址转换为对应的物理地址(即MAC地址)。当一台主机需要与另一台主机通信时,它会广播一个ARP请求,询问目标IP地址对应的MAC地址。正常情况下,只有拥有该IP地址的设备才会响应。但攻击者可以利用这一机制,发送虚假的ARP响应,欺骗其他设备,使其将数据发送到攻击者的设备上。
针对ARP攻击,常见的解决方法包括以下几种:
1. 静态ARP绑定
静态ARP绑定是一种较为直接的防护手段。通过在路由器或交换机上手动设置IP地址与MAC地址的对应关系,可以防止非法设备冒充合法设备进行通信。这种方法虽然操作相对繁琐,但对于关键设备或小型网络来说,能够有效提升安全性。
2. 启用ARP检测功能
现代交换机和路由器大多支持ARP检测(如Cisco的DAI,动态ARP检测)功能。该功能可以检查ARP报文的合法性,阻止伪造的ARP请求和响应。开启此功能后,设备会对收到的ARP报文进行验证,确保其来源符合预期,从而有效拦截攻击行为。
3. 使用网络隔离技术
将网络划分为多个子网,并通过VLAN或防火墙进行隔离,可以减少ARP攻击的影响范围。即使某一部分网络受到攻击,其他区域仍能保持正常运行。此外,结合访问控制列表(ACL)限制不必要的ARP流量,也能进一步增强网络安全性。
4. 部署网络监控工具
通过部署网络监控工具,如Wireshark、Snort或专门的网络管理软件,可以实时监测网络中的ARP流量,及时发现异常行为。一旦发现大量伪造的ARP报文,可以迅速采取措施,避免进一步的损害。
5. 提高用户安全意识
虽然技术手段是防御ARP攻击的关键,但用户的配合同样重要。企业应定期对员工进行网络安全培训,提高他们对可疑网络行为的识别能力。例如,遇到频繁的网络中断或无法连接的情况时,应立即上报技术人员进行排查。
除了上述方法外,还可以考虑使用基于硬件的解决方案,如配备防ARP攻击功能的交换机或防火墙。这些设备通常具备更强的防护能力和更高效的处理速度,适合对安全性要求较高的环境。
总之,ARP攻击虽然具有一定的隐蔽性和破坏性,但只要采取科学合理的防护措施,就能够有效降低其带来的风险。对于企业和个人用户而言,建立完善的网络安全体系,不仅有助于抵御ARP攻击,还能提升整体网络的稳定性和可靠性。在日常运维中,应持续关注网络状态,及时更新防护策略,以应对不断变化的安全威胁。